{"id":9443786260754,"title":"HacknPlan List Project Users Integration","handle":"hacknplan-list-project-users-integration","description":"\u003ch1\u003eUnderstanding the HacknPlan API Endpoint: List Project Users\u003c\/h1\u003e\n\n\u003cp\u003eThe HacknPlan API provides a versatile set of endpoints for developers to interact with the HacknPlan project management platform, specifically designed for game development. One of these endpoints is the \u003cstrong\u003eList Project Users\u003c\/strong\u003e endpoint. This API endpoint can be incredibly useful for team leaders and developers who are looking to streamline their project management workflow. Let's delve deeper into what can be done with this API endpoint and what problems it can solve.\u003c\/p\u003e\n\n\u003ch2\u003eFunctionality of the List Project Users Endpoint\u003c\/h2\u003e\n\n\u003cp\u003eThe \u003cstrong\u003eList Project Users\u003c\/strong\u003e endpoint is designed to retrieve a list of all the users that are associated with a specific project on HacknPlan. This includes details about the users such as their names, roles, and their level of access within the project. The endpoint can be used by sending an HTTP GET request to the API, which will return a JSON object containing the list of users. This functionality is essential in managing the team members and understanding their roles within the project.\u003c\/p\u003e\n\n\u003ch3\u003eUse Cases for the List Project Users Endpoint\u003c\/h3\u003e\n\n\u003cp\u003eThere are several scenarios in which the \u003cstrong\u003eList Project Users\u003c\/strong\u003e endpoint can be utilized effectively to solve various project management challenges, including:\u003c\/p\u003e\n\n\u003cul\u003e\n \u003cli\u003e\n\u003cstrong\u003eTeam Overview:\u003c\/strong\u003e Project managers can obtain a quick snapshot of all the members currently involved in the project, along with their respective roles. This can help in assessing whether the right balance of skills and responsibilities is present within the team.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003ePermission Management:\u003c\/strong\u003e By analyzing the data returned from the endpoint, managers can ensure that access permissions are correctly assigned to the team members, adhering to the principle of least privilege.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eProject Onboarding:\u003c\/strong\u003e When new members join a project, it's important to verify that they have been added to the project in HacknPlan and that they have the correct permissions. The List Project Users endpoint helps confirm this efficiently.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eStreamlining Communications:\u003c\/strong\u003e By having the list of project users, automation tools can be created to notify team members about updates, tasks, or meetings, based on their involvement with the project.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eReporting and Analytics:\u003c\/strong\u003e For producing reports on project progress, the endpoint can help gather data on user activity and contributions to the project, aiding in performance assessments.\u003c\/li\u003e\n\u003c\/ul\u003e\n\n\u003ch2\u003eProblems Solved by the List Project Users Endpoint\u003c\/h2\u003e\n\n\u003cp\u003eThe functionality of this API endpoint addresses several common project management challenges:\u003c\/p\u003e\n\n\u003cul\u003e\n \u003cli\u003e\n\u003cstrong\u003eTransparency:\u003c\/strong\u003e With clear visibility into who is involved in a project, transparency is increased. This helps in accountability and ensures everyone knows who is responsible for what.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eSecurity:\u003c\/strong\u003e It allows for the monitoring of user access within the project, thereby reducing the risk of unauthorized access to sensitive project information.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eEfficiency:\u003c\/strong\u003e Automating the process of listing project users can save valuable time for project managers, freeing them up to focus on more critical aspects of project management.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eCollaboration:\u003c\/strong\u003e Knowing all the stakeholders within a project improves collaboration efforts and can lead to more effective communication strategies.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eResource Management:\u003c\/strong\u003e Identifying all the users and their roles can help in optimizing resource allocation and ensuring that tasks are assigned to the correct personnel.\u003c\/li\u003e\n\u003c\/ul\u003e\n\n\u003cp\u003eIn conclusion, the \u003cstrong\u003eList Project Users\u003c\/strong\u003e endpoint of the HacknPlan API is a significant tool for improving the management and oversight of game development projects. The data returned from this API call allows project managers to maintain a systematic approach to team management, leading to better-managed projects and, ultimately, a more streamlined game development process.\u003c\/p\u003e","published_at":"2024-05-11T13:24:48-05:00","created_at":"2024-05-11T13:24:49-05:00","vendor":"HacknPlan","type":"Integration","tags":[],"price":0,"price_min":0,"price_max":0,"available":true,"price_varies":false,"compare_at_price":null,"compare_at_price_min":0,"compare_at_price_max":0,"compare_at_price_varies":false,"variants":[{"id":49096848048402,"title":"Default Title","option1":"Default Title","option2":null,"option3":null,"sku":"","requires_shipping":true,"taxable":true,"featured_image":null,"available":true,"name":"HacknPlan List Project Users Integration","public_title":null,"options":["Default Title"],"price":0,"weight":0,"compare_at_price":null,"inventory_management":null,"barcode":null,"requires_selling_plan":false,"selling_plan_allocations":[]}],"images":["\/\/consultantsinabox.com\/cdn\/shop\/files\/5e72deeab12e9ebe282c2e92ead02857_a9ef8205-c804-4fb9-89ee-63637faf58ba.png?v=1715451889"],"featured_image":"\/\/consultantsinabox.com\/cdn\/shop\/files\/5e72deeab12e9ebe282c2e92ead02857_a9ef8205-c804-4fb9-89ee-63637faf58ba.png?v=1715451889","options":["Title"],"media":[{"alt":"HacknPlan Logo","id":39112449687826,"position":1,"preview_image":{"aspect_ratio":1.905,"height":630,"width":1200,"src":"\/\/consultantsinabox.com\/cdn\/shop\/files\/5e72deeab12e9ebe282c2e92ead02857_a9ef8205-c804-4fb9-89ee-63637faf58ba.png?v=1715451889"},"aspect_ratio":1.905,"height":630,"media_type":"image","src":"\/\/consultantsinabox.com\/cdn\/shop\/files\/5e72deeab12e9ebe282c2e92ead02857_a9ef8205-c804-4fb9-89ee-63637faf58ba.png?v=1715451889","width":1200}],"requires_selling_plan":false,"selling_plan_groups":[],"content":"\u003ch1\u003eUnderstanding the HacknPlan API Endpoint: List Project Users\u003c\/h1\u003e\n\n\u003cp\u003eThe HacknPlan API provides a versatile set of endpoints for developers to interact with the HacknPlan project management platform, specifically designed for game development. One of these endpoints is the \u003cstrong\u003eList Project Users\u003c\/strong\u003e endpoint. This API endpoint can be incredibly useful for team leaders and developers who are looking to streamline their project management workflow. Let's delve deeper into what can be done with this API endpoint and what problems it can solve.\u003c\/p\u003e\n\n\u003ch2\u003eFunctionality of the List Project Users Endpoint\u003c\/h2\u003e\n\n\u003cp\u003eThe \u003cstrong\u003eList Project Users\u003c\/strong\u003e endpoint is designed to retrieve a list of all the users that are associated with a specific project on HacknPlan. This includes details about the users such as their names, roles, and their level of access within the project. The endpoint can be used by sending an HTTP GET request to the API, which will return a JSON object containing the list of users. This functionality is essential in managing the team members and understanding their roles within the project.\u003c\/p\u003e\n\n\u003ch3\u003eUse Cases for the List Project Users Endpoint\u003c\/h3\u003e\n\n\u003cp\u003eThere are several scenarios in which the \u003cstrong\u003eList Project Users\u003c\/strong\u003e endpoint can be utilized effectively to solve various project management challenges, including:\u003c\/p\u003e\n\n\u003cul\u003e\n \u003cli\u003e\n\u003cstrong\u003eTeam Overview:\u003c\/strong\u003e Project managers can obtain a quick snapshot of all the members currently involved in the project, along with their respective roles. This can help in assessing whether the right balance of skills and responsibilities is present within the team.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003ePermission Management:\u003c\/strong\u003e By analyzing the data returned from the endpoint, managers can ensure that access permissions are correctly assigned to the team members, adhering to the principle of least privilege.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eProject Onboarding:\u003c\/strong\u003e When new members join a project, it's important to verify that they have been added to the project in HacknPlan and that they have the correct permissions. The List Project Users endpoint helps confirm this efficiently.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eStreamlining Communications:\u003c\/strong\u003e By having the list of project users, automation tools can be created to notify team members about updates, tasks, or meetings, based on their involvement with the project.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eReporting and Analytics:\u003c\/strong\u003e For producing reports on project progress, the endpoint can help gather data on user activity and contributions to the project, aiding in performance assessments.\u003c\/li\u003e\n\u003c\/ul\u003e\n\n\u003ch2\u003eProblems Solved by the List Project Users Endpoint\u003c\/h2\u003e\n\n\u003cp\u003eThe functionality of this API endpoint addresses several common project management challenges:\u003c\/p\u003e\n\n\u003cul\u003e\n \u003cli\u003e\n\u003cstrong\u003eTransparency:\u003c\/strong\u003e With clear visibility into who is involved in a project, transparency is increased. This helps in accountability and ensures everyone knows who is responsible for what.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eSecurity:\u003c\/strong\u003e It allows for the monitoring of user access within the project, thereby reducing the risk of unauthorized access to sensitive project information.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eEfficiency:\u003c\/strong\u003e Automating the process of listing project users can save valuable time for project managers, freeing them up to focus on more critical aspects of project management.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eCollaboration:\u003c\/strong\u003e Knowing all the stakeholders within a project improves collaboration efforts and can lead to more effective communication strategies.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eResource Management:\u003c\/strong\u003e Identifying all the users and their roles can help in optimizing resource allocation and ensuring that tasks are assigned to the correct personnel.\u003c\/li\u003e\n\u003c\/ul\u003e\n\n\u003cp\u003eIn conclusion, the \u003cstrong\u003eList Project Users\u003c\/strong\u003e endpoint of the HacknPlan API is a significant tool for improving the management and oversight of game development projects. The data returned from this API call allows project managers to maintain a systematic approach to team management, leading to better-managed projects and, ultimately, a more streamlined game development process.\u003c\/p\u003e"}